Works by attaching thick stair treads to a single, steel mono stringer. The treads are bolted onto the mono stringer, and can be completed with a variety of railing systems — anything from cable to rod to glass. The prefabricated straight stairis an increasingly popular configuration in modern, minimalistic homes. WebJan 25, 2024 · A cantilever is a rigid body where the restraints at the fixed end hold the beam in place. Since forces at the free end are counteracted by the fixed end, the cantilever structure remains static. It is made by combining concrete and steel. WebJul 10, 2024 · For the design of cantilever staircases, the use of uniformly distributed live loads should not be employed. Rather, the concentrated loads provided in Table 6.2 of EN 1991-1-1:2002 should be used.
